Scalpay Linen was established in 1997 to market the pure linen cloth woven by Sheila Roderick and John Finlay Ferguson - both of whom are also independent Harris Tweed weavers.



The cloth is made into items for sale to visitors to our loomshed and by mail order.
We also spin wool and other fibres - from our own sheep and customer-supplied.
